About 6 Edensor Road

A plain-English summary derived from public records, EPC certificates, sold prices and local data.

6 Edensor Road is a mid-terrace house in Keighley (BD21 2LS). It has a recorded floor area of 108 m² (around 1163 sq ft), construction records dating it to 1900-1929 and council tax band A. The latest certificate (July 2016) shows a D (score 55), a step below the typical UK home. When first surveyed in September 2013 the rating was G, the property has climbed 3 bands since. Between certificates, hot-water efficiency went from Very Poor to Good and main heating went from Very Poor to Good; while lighting dropped from Good to Average. The recommended improvements would lift it to B (score 82), a 2-band jump.

Today's modelled estimate of £112,000 sits 115.4% above the 2013 sale of £52,000. On a £-per-square-foot basis, the last sale (£45/sq ft) was about 21% below the postcode norm. At 108 m² it's 21.8% larger than the typical home in the postcode (89 m² median across 26 EPCs). Last changed hands 12 years ago, in December 2013.
